In Mumbai Mafia, Missions form the backbone of player progression and storytelling. The game is structured around Mission Sets, which are narrative-driven sequences set in various cities. Each Mission Set immerses players in the criminal underworld of a specific city, guiding them through a storyline that culminates in the takedown of a formidable city boss.
Structure
Cities and Chapters:
Cities are grouped into Chapters, with each Chapter featuring multiple cities. Missions within each city are unlocked progressively, based on the player’s level, ensuring a steady pace of advancement.
Mission Flow:
Each city contains eight unique narrative missions. Players must complete these missions sequentially to uncover the story, acquire essential resources, and ultimately defeat the city boss, thereby taking control of the city.
Loot and Progression:
Certain missions grant access to rare loot items, some of which are vital for advancing in later missions or defeating the final boss of the city. These drops encourage strategic planning and replayability.
Mastery System
City Mastery:
Once all eight missions in a city are completed, the city is considered Mastered.
Players can Master a city up to three times.
Each Mastery level requires the player to replay and complete all eight missions again.
Advancing through mastery levels not only rewards players with increased recognition but also enhances rewards and difficulty, adding layers of challenge and depth.
